Okay, here's how you'd do it:
A player has an:
11% chance of being a Pack 1 wolf
11% chance of being a Pack 2 wolf
11% chance of being a Pack 3 wolf
3% chance of being a priest
5% chance of being a cultist
3% chance of being a seer
3% chance of being a sorceror
3% chance of being a GA
3% chance of being a doctor
thus 47% chance of being a villager.
Traits:
First you randomise who is to be a leader, 2nd in command, and 3rd in command (and so on)
Then each player has a 10% chance to be SA, a 3% chance to be a witness, a 3% chance to be a thief, a 3% chance to be a spy, a 3% chance to be a spiritual witness, a 7% chance to be cursed, a 5% chance to be blessed, a 5% chance to be brutal, a 3% chance to be a hunter and a 3% chance to be a martial artist.
Obviously, if a player gets a role like GA, then they cannot be cursed, so skip over it.
So first you get 32 random numbers (I assume 32, otherwise fewer) to decide the roles:
If the number is between 0 and 11, they are pack 1, 12 and 22, pack 2, and so on.
